#dfef60 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#dfef60 is composed of 87.5% red, 93.7%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.8%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 66.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 65.7%. #dfef60 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#bfdf00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

● #dfef60 color description : Soft yellow.
The hexadecimal color #dfef60 has RGB values of R:223, G:239,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 14675808.
